Axis 0658-001 F41 Main Unit — Modular 1080p Surveillance Controller

Overview

The Axis F41 Main Unit (0658-001) is the processing core of the AXIS F Series modular camera system — a purpose-built architecture for covert and embedded surveillance installations where a conventional camera body simply cannot go. Rather than deploying a self-contained camera, the F41 separates the image processor from the capture element: this main unit handles encoding, I/O, networking, and power, while a range of compact AXIS F Series sensor units connect to it and handle the actual image capture. The result is a system you can route into ceiling tiles, behind mirrors, inside ATM bezels, or through tight retail fixture channels — anywhere a full camera body is impractical or inappropriate. If you're evaluating Axis IP cameras for covert or space-constrained environments, the F41 platform is worth understanding before committing to a traditional form factor.

The 0658-001 (often searched as 0658 001) delivers 1080p resolution with Wide Dynamic Range support, which matters in mixed-lighting scenarios — think retail entrances where daylight pours in from one angle while interior lighting creates deep shadow. WDR keeps both zones usable in the same frame, rather than blowing out the bright zone or losing detail in shadow.

Key Features

  • 1080p Resolution with WDR: Full HD capture with Wide Dynamic Range means scenes with high contrast — sunlit windows, bright display cases against dim back walls — stay legible in both zones simultaneously. This is the floor for any evidence-grade deployment today, and the F41 hits it while staying compact enough to conceal.
  • 4 Configurable I/O Ports with 12V Output: Four independently configurable input/output lines let you wire door contacts, PIR sensors, tamper switches, or trigger outputs to external devices — all from one unit. The 12V output means you can power small peripheral devices directly off the main unit without a separate supply, which simplifies wiring in tight enclosures.
  • RS-232 Connectivity: A serial RS-232 port supports integration with legacy devices and certain access control or POS hardware that still communicates over serial — a practical consideration in retail and banking environments where older peripheral infrastructure is often still in service.
  • Flexible Power: PoE and 8-28V DC: The F41 accepts both standard Power over Ethernet and a wide-range DC input (8–28V). PoE keeps cabling simple in IT-managed environments; the DC range accommodates 12V and 24V power supplies common in physical security installations. Having both options means you're not locked into a single infrastructure model.
  • Audio Support: Audio capability is built in, enabling two-way audio or recording depending on sensor unit and configuration. In retail loss prevention or banking teller environments, audio adds a layer of context that pure video doesn't provide.
  • NAS or SD Card Storage: Local storage via SD card (optional) or network-attached storage gives you edge recording capability — useful for maintaining a local buffer during network interruptions. Neither forces a full NVR-dependent architecture, which can simplify deployment in smaller sites.
  • AXIS F Series Sensor Compatibility: The F41 is designed to pair with the full range of AXIS F Series sensor units — pinhole, wide-angle, and fisheye variants — giving you flexibility to match the sensor to the physical installation without replacing the processing unit. Sensor units connect via a proprietary cable, keeping the visible footprint minimal.
  • White Housing: The main unit's white finish allows it to sit unobtrusively in standard ceiling or wall installations, or to be fully concealed within a fixture. It's not designed to be a visible deterrent — it's designed to disappear.

Integration & Compatibility

The 0658-001 is built to operate within the broader AXIS ecosystem. It connects natively with network video recorders and VMS platforms via standard network protocols, and the I/O ports support integration with access control, alarm, and building management systems. The RS-232 port extends compatibility to serial-based peripheral hardware. Storage flexibility — NAS or optional SD — means the unit can operate in both centralized and distributed recording architectures without architectural changes to the main unit itself. For installations requiring multiple sensor angles from a single processing point, the F41's modular design reduces the number of network drops and managed switch ports required versus deploying multiple independent cameras.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What sensor units are compatible with the Axis 0658-001 F41 Main Unit?

A: The 0658-001 is designed to work with the full AXIS F Series sensor unit lineup. Specific compatible sensor units should be confirmed via the Axis product compatibility documentation, as sensor options vary by form factor (pinhole, wide-angle, fisheye) and cable length.

Q: Can the Axis 0658-001 be powered without a PoE switch?

A: Yes. The F41 Main Unit accepts both PoE (over the network port) and a direct DC input ranging from 8 to 28 volts, so it can be powered from standard 12V or 24V security power supplies if a PoE infrastructure isn't available or practical for the installation.

Q: How many I/O ports does the 0658-001 have, and what can they connect to?

A: The unit has 4 configurable I/O ports with a 12V output. These can be wired to door contacts, motion sensors, alarm inputs, or used to trigger external devices. The 12V output allows powering small peripheral devices directly, reducing the need for separate power taps in tight installations.

Q: Does the Axis F41 Main Unit support local storage?

A: Yes, the 0658-001 supports local storage via an optional SD card as well as NAS (network-attached storage). This allows for edge recording, a local buffer during network outages, or a hybrid recording architecture depending on site requirements.

Q: Does the 0658-001 support audio?

A: Yes, the F41 Main Unit includes audio support. Whether you use it for two-way communication or ambient audio recording depends on the sensor unit paired and your VMS configuration.

Q: What is the resolution supported by the Axis 0658-001?

A: The F41 Main Unit supports 1080p (Full HD) resolution with Wide Dynamic Range, suitable for evidence-grade recording in mixed or challenging lighting conditions.

The 0658-001 is the unit I reach for when a client needs real surveillance coverage in a space where any visible camera would either be removed, obstructed, or create a liability — think jewelry retail, currency exchange counters, or high-end hotel lobbies. The F41 architecture's core value is that the 4 configurable I/O ports with 12V output let you integrate alarm inputs and trigger outputs without running separate conduit to a control panel; in a tight retail fixture installation, that's a meaningful reduction in both labor and visible cable management.

Technical Highlights:

  • 1080p with WDR: For covert installations — often near windows or mixed-light environments — WDR is not optional. Without it, a pinhole sensor pointed toward a lit counter against a bright window background produces an unusable silhouette. The F41 handles this at the processing level so the sensor itself doesn't need to compensate.
  • Dual Power Input (PoE + 8-28V DC): The 8–28V DC range is a real field convenience. In legacy retail or banking infrastructure where 24V AC/DC panels are the norm, you're not forced to retrofit a PoE switch just to commission this unit. PoE is there when the IT infrastructure supports it.
  • 4 Configurable I/Os with 12V Output: Four I/O lines handle door contact monitoring, tamper detection, and external triggers — and the onboard 12V output means you can power a reed switch or small sensor directly off the main unit rather than tapping a separate rail.

Deployment Considerations:

  • The F41 is a main unit only — it ships without a sensor. Plan your sensor unit selection before ordering, as cable routing requirements vary significantly between pinhole and wide-angle F Series sensor variants. The sensor cable length determines where the main unit can be located relative to the capture point.
  • RS-232 integration with legacy POS or access control hardware works, but verify baud rate and protocol support against your specific peripheral before finalizing the design. Not all serial peripherals will handshake cleanly without configuration.

The 0658-001 is the right pick for financial services counters, jewelry display areas, and high-end retail environments where covert 1080p WDR coverage is required and the installation has to be effectively invisible — and where I/O integration with existing alarm or door hardware is part of the scope.

Specifications
Form Factor: Main Unit
Resolution: 1080p
WDR: True
Audio Support: True
Alarm Inputs/Outputs: 4 configurable I/Os with 12 V output
Connectivity: RS232, PoE, 8-28 V DC
Storage Capacity: NAS or SD card (optional)
Power Type: PoE and 8-28 V DC
Compatible With: AXIS F Series Sensor Units
Housing Color: White
